Simplifying 0 = 4x2 + -1x4 Solving 0 = 4x2 + -1x4 Solving for variable 'x'. Remove the zero: -4x2 + x4 = 4x2 + -1x4 + -4x2 + x4 Reorder the terms: -4x2 + x4 = 4x2 + -4x2 + -1x4 + x4 Combine like terms: 4x2 + -4x2 = 0 -4x2 + x4 = 0 + -1x4 + x4 -4x2 + x4 = -1x4 + x4 Combine like terms: -1x4 + x4 = 0 -4x2 + x4 = 0 Factor out the Greatest Common Factor (GCF), 'x2'. x2(-4 + x2) = 0 Factor a difference between two squares. x2((2 + x)(-2 + x)) = 0Subproblem 1
Set the factor 'x2' equal to zero and attempt to solve: Simplifying x2 = 0 Solving x2 = 0 Move all terms containing x to the left, all other terms to the right. Simplifying x2 = 0 Take the square root of each side: x = {0}Subproblem 2
Set the factor '(2 + x)' equal to zero and attempt to solve: Simplifying 2 + x = 0 Solving 2 + x = 0 Move all terms containing x to the left, all other terms to the right. Add '-2' to each side of the equation. 2 + -2 + x = 0 + -2 Combine like terms: 2 + -2 = 0 0 + x = 0 + -2 x = 0 + -2 Combine like terms: 0 + -2 = -2 x = -2 Simplifying x = -2Subproblem 3
Set the factor '(-2 + x)' equal to zero and attempt to solve: Simplifying -2 + x = 0 Solving -2 + x = 0 Move all terms containing x to the left, all other terms to the right. Add '2' to each side of the equation. -2 + 2 + x = 0 + 2 Combine like terms: -2 + 2 = 0 0 + x = 0 + 2 x = 0 + 2 Combine like terms: 0 + 2 = 2 x = 2 Simplifying x = 2Solution
x = {0, -2, 2}
